Iron Maiden to release Hallowed beer

Iron Maiden have once again teamed up with Robinsons Brewery to release a branded beer.

The two camps previously collaborated on The Tooper back in 2013. Now they’ve put their heads together once more and come up with Hallowed – a Belgian-style beer which will arrive in October this year.

Maiden vocalist Bruce Dickinson says: “What makes this brew pretty special is that we’re adopting a Belgian yeast for the first time. I’m a big fan of Belgian beers, so I jumped at the chance to brew my own.

“While I get very excited about experimenting with new formulas and ingredients, the thing about Belgian beer is that it’s as much a way of life as it is a drink. We’ve tried to bottle that philosophy in Hallowed – albeit with a British twist.”

Robinsons’ head brewer Martyn Weeks adds: “It’s all in the yeast. Belgian yeast yields a very distinct taste and presentation. You can sniff out a Belgian beer simply from its aromas: fruity, spicy and earthy.

“Belgian yeasts withstand higher alcohol levels, they attenuate well and create an array of phenolics and esters. Put simply, this means more flavour and I think Hallowed drinkers are in for a treat.”

Hallowed will be bottled at 6.0% ABV and will be available from October for a limited period of just four months. Further details will be revealed in due course.
